SWEDISH BUTTER COOKIES
It's impossible to eat just one of these Swedish cookies. Naturally, they're a favorite with my Swedish husband and children-but anyone with a sweet tooth will appreciate this treat. My recipe is "well-traveled" among our friends and neighbors. -Sue Soderland, Elgin, Illinois

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 300°. In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Add syrup. Combine flour and baking soda; gradually add to creamed mixture and mix well. , Divide dough into eight portions. Roll each portion into a 9-in. log. Place 3 in. apart on ungreased baking sheets. Bake 25 minutes or until lightly browned. Cut into 1-in. slices. Remove to wire racks. Dust with confectioners' sugar.

SWEDISH BUTTER COOKIES
From 'Taste of Home Cookies' - These are a crisp butter cookie with a secret ingredient. What coffee does for chocolate, the very small amount of maple syrup does for these butter cookies - rich, buttery, mmmmm! The dough rolls into logs and I cut with a pizza cutter for quick production.

Steps:
- In a mixing bowl, cream butter and sugar.
- Add maple syrup; mix well.
- Combine the flour and baking soda; gradually add to the creamed mixture.
- Divide the dough into eight portions; Roll each portion into a 9-inch log.
- Place 3-inches apart on 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ake at 300°F for 25 minutes or until lightly browned.
- Cut into 1-inch slices (I use a pizza cutter and go through all on a sheet at once).
- Remove to wire racks to cool.
- Dust with confectioners' sugar.

SWEDISH ALMOND BUTTER COOKIES

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°F.
- In a large bowl, combine the butter and sugar. Using a mixer, beat at medium-high speed, until light. In a small bowl, combine the flour, baking powder and salt; Add to the large bowl and mix until well incorporated. Add the almond extract and the heavy cream and mix again.
- Turn the dough out on a floured surface and form into a ball. Cut into 4 portions and shape each into a disk, about 4-inch in diameter and ¼" thick. Refrigerate 10 minutes.
- Place dough rounds on a baking sheet. Brush tops with beaten egg and sprinkle some pearl sugar on top. Bake for 20 minutes. Remove from oven. Lower the oven temperature to 300°F.
- Cut each round into 10 slices, then cut each slice in half (except the short ends). Return to the oven and bake 20 minutes for crispy cookies or 12 minutes for chewier cookies. The baking time also depends on the size of the cookies, so keep an eye on them while they bake!
- Makes about 60 cookies.
BUTTER COOKIES (SWEDISH)
Yum! These are the perfect thumbprint cookies. The dough is buttery and barely sweet; similar to a shortbread thumbprint cookie. Filling the well with your favorite sweet jam is what adds sweetness to the cookies. Not only are these delicious, but they're also easy enough to make so the kids can help prepare them. We used...

Steps:
- 1. Preheat oven to 400 or 375 convection. Lightly butter cookie trays with aluminum lining.
- 2. Cream butter well. Add sugar and cream well again.
- 3. Add egg and vanilla. Cream once more.
- 4. Wisk flour and baking powder together briefly (or sift).
- 5. Add flour mix to butter mix gradually.
- 6. Combine until you have a smooth dough.
- 7. Form into small balls.
- 8. Press balls down with either thumb or thimble to make a nice dent in the middle of each. Dip finger or thimble in flour when needed for a clean release.
- 9. Fill each dent with a jelly, colored sugar or candied fruit of your choice. Grape jelly, strawberry jelly and apricot are favorites.
- 10. Bake for 8 to 10 min until lightly browned then move to cooling rack.
AUNT EILEEN'S CHRISTMAS BUTTER COOKIES
Steps:
- In a large bowl c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y, using a hand beater. Beat in the egg and then the vanilla. In a separate bowl, combine the flour and salt. Stir the dry ingredients into the wet ingredients until just incorporated. Roll the dough into a log, on a work surface, wrap in parchment and chill in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our. Put 2 cookie sheets in the refrigerator to chill as well.
-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
- Remove the chilled dough from the refrigerator and slice into 1/4-inch rounds. Arrange 2 inches apart on the chilled cookie sheets and bake until lightly golden on the edges, about 8 to 10 minutes. Remove the cookies from the cookie sheets and put on a cooling rack to cool before serving.
SCANDINAVIAN BUTTER COOKIES
Simple, sweet, and easy to make.

Steps:
- 1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F; adjust oven racks to positions #2 and #4.
- 2. Cream butter with the sugar until light and fluffy.
- 3. Beat in the beaten egg and almond extract (note: vanilla, lemon, or any other flavor may be used instead of the almond); beat until very smooth.
- 4. Sift the flour together with the salt and baking powder; beat into the butter mixture.
- 5. Mold onto an ungreased cookie sheet, with a cookie press or a large pastry bag fitted with a large star tip.
- 6. Bake 12-15 minutes or until golden brown.
